Monthly climate in Uige, Angola

Last updated: July 31, 2025

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Uige features a tropical savanna climate (Aw). Temperatures typically range between 21 °C (70 °F) and 23 °C (74 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to 14 °C (57 °F) or can rise to as high as 32 °C (90 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 1970 mm (77.6 inches) and receives 204 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Uige enjoys an average of 3395 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 11 hours 40 minutes to 12 hours 32 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Uige, Angola

The warmest months in Uige are February, March and May,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 23 to 23 °C (74 - 74 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in July, August and September, when daily mean temperatures range from 21 to 22 °C (70 - 71 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Uige experiences 295 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 0 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Uige, Angola

Uige usually has the most precipitation in April, November and December, with an average of 27 rainy days and 307 mm (12.1 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Uige are June, July and August. On average, 11 mm (0.4 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Uige, Angola

The sunniest months in Uige are May, June and July, when the sun shines an average of 10 hours 7 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Uige: January, February and December receive an average of 8 hours 31 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Uige, Angola

Uige exper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in March, April and November,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 14 - 15, which corresponds to the Extreme category of sun exposure. June, July and August are in the Very High ex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 9.
